The audio guide consists of a small pack that can be hung around your neck and one earpiece that is hooked around your ear.

Security guards/attendants are dotted along the route and can direct you if necessary, however they are unable to answer fact-based questions about what is on show. The Camp Nou Stadium, (The Nou Camp in English) is the largest football stadium in Europe, seating just under 100,000 spectators.
